SPINACH Perpetual
SPINACH Perpetual Description:
Not a true spinach but well worth growing as it supplies excellent large dark green leaves on thin stalks spreading from the base of the plant. Sow any time from March to September. Very winter hardy.





SEED COUNT         250 approx

SOW                        March to July and August  

HARVEST                 Leaves are ready about 10 weeks after sowing
TYPE                        Leaf Vegetable

PLOT                          Outdoor plot

WHERE TO SOW

Sow direct into the growing site 2cm (½”) deep in rows 35-45cm (14-18”) apart.

WHAT TO DO NEXT

Do not transplant seedlings. As the seedlings appear, gradually thin until plants are 20cm (8”) apart. Pull leaves rather than cut as required, leaving plant to continue developing.

NUTRITIONAL VALUES

Rich in Beta carotene, calcium and iron
MATURITY
All year round
HANDY TIP
Treat like cut and come again Lettuce, regular cropping of young leaves encourages new growth.
